Output baf9235157bcce32c0288d2cfba1e2f53231307dfa9e735ec78e8833325447fa:1

value
6943669850086
script pubkey
OP_0 OP_PUSHBYTES_20 19edf0ba7aeffb89829a2715c2b190c6fbc18022
address
tb1qr8klpwn6alacnq56yu2u9vvscmaurqpzurwskj
transaction
baf9235157bcce32c0288d2cfba1e2f53231307dfa9e735ec78e8833325447fa
confirmations
158919
spent
true